Key Specs
Compatibility
PC (Windows only)
Software Requirements
Reality-XP GTN650 add-on
Display Resolution
1920x1080 (Hi-Res LCD)
Connectivity
HDMI and USB
Physical Dimensions
158mm x 68mm
Panel Depth
22mm
Display Type
Integrated touch screen
Included Components
2x GTN650 devices, 1x GMA350 audio panel, 1x GFC500 autopilot
